Understanding Saltwater Fishing Reels
Saltwater fishing reels are specially designed to withstand the harsh conditions of saltwater environments. Unlike their freshwater counterparts, these reels are built with materials that resist corrosion caused by saltwater exposure. Key features such as sealed drag systems, stainless steel components, and durable finishes make them suitable for handling larger fish that inhabit ocean waters. The mechanisms in saltwater reels are typically more robust, allowing them to endure the demands of fighting powerful species like tuna or marlin. When choosing a reel, it's essential to recognize these differences to ensure you're selecting a product that will last and perform effectively in challenging conditions.
Choosing the Right Saltwater Fishing Reel
When selecting a saltwater fishing reel, several factors must be taken into consideration to ensure you find the right match for your fishing style. First, consider the size of the reel; it should correspond with the type of fishing you plan to do. For shore fishing, a smaller reel may suffice, while deep-sea fishing typically requires a larger, more powerful option. The gear ratio is another critical factor that affects the speed at which you can retrieve your line. A higher gear ratio allows for faster retrieval, which can be beneficial when reeling in fast-swimming fish. Additionally, pay attention to the drag system; a smooth and reliable drag is essential for controlling fish during the fight. Lastly, the materials used in the reel should be durable and corrosion-resistant, ensuring longevity and performance in saltwater conditions.
